CHOCOLATE PEANUT BUTTER COOKIES 
1 2/3 c. (10 oz. pkg.) peanut butter chips
1/2 c. butter
1/2 c. light brown sugar
1 egg
1 tsp. vanilla extract
1 1/2 c. all-purpose flour
1/2 c. unsweetened cocoa
1/2 tsp. baking soda
Additional granulated sugar

Heat oven to 375 degrees. In small microwave bowl melt 1/2 cup peanut butter chips 1 1/2 seconds or just until smooth when stirred.

In a large mixing bowl beat butter, brown sugar, granulated sugar, egg and vanilla until light. Add melted peanut butter chips. Beat together flour, cocoa and baking soda. Stir butter mixture until blended.

Shape 1 tablespoon of dough into ball, roll in granulated sugar. Place balls on ungreased sheet with bottom of glass flatten cookie. Using thumb make indentation in each cookie. Bake 6-8 minutes. Put teaspoonful of peanut chips in the middle of each cookie. After melted spread in the middle. Makes about 2 1/2 dozen.

Since microwave ovens vary in power, you may need to adjust your cooking time.
